Navigating the Market: Tips for Buying a Golf Course in Thailand
Thailand, known for its beautiful landscapes, vibrant culture, and burgeoning tourism business, has also emerged as a golfer's paradise. With an array of world-class golf courses scattered across the country, Thailand gives a unique opportunity for lovers to invest in this profitable market. Nevertheless, buying a golf course in Thailand requires careful consideration and strategic planning. Listed here are some essential tricks to navigate the market successfully and make a sound investment.
Thorough Research:
Earlier than diving into the market, conduct comprehensive research on the golf business in Thailand. Understand the present trends, market demand, and competitive landscape. Discover completely different areas within Thailand to identify potential opportunities and assess their suitability to your investment goals.
Legal and Regulatory Compliance:
Familiarize yourself with the legal and regulatory requirements for owning and working a golf course in Thailand. Seek professional guidance from local legal consultants to navigate through advanced laws regarding land ownership, zoning laws, environmental laws, and licensing procedures. Guaranteeing compliance from the outset will mitigate future risks and uncertainties.
Location is Key:
The location of the golf course performs a pivotal position in its success. Look for areas with high tourist visitors, affluent residents, and a rising expatriate community. Coastal regions, such as Phuket, Hua Hin, and Pattaya, are in style decisions attributable to their scenic beauty and established tourism infrastructure. Additionally, proximity to major cities and airports enhances accessibility and market reach.
Assess Infrastructure and Facilities:
Evaluate the prevailing infrastructure and facilities of the golf course meticulously. Consider aspects such as course design, maintenance standards, clubhouse amenities, irrigation systems, and total condition. Investing in a well-maintained property with modern facilities not only attracts players but additionally adds value to your investment.
Financial Feasibility:
Conduct a thorough financial evaluation to evaluate the feasibility and profitability of the investment. Consider income streams, working expenses, projected money flows, and potential return on investment (ROI). Factor in variable akin to membership charges, green fees, merchandise sales, meals and beverage revenue, and sponsorship opportunities. Seek guidance from monetary advisors or consultants to make sure sound monetary planning.
Due Diligence:
Engage in due diligence to scrutinize the property's title deeds, land tenure, and any present encumbrances or legal disputes. Verify ownership documents, land boundaries, and rights of access. Consider commissioning a professional appraisal and environmental assessment to uncover any hidden liabilities or risks related with the property.
Engage with Local Consultants:
Collaborate with reputable local real estate agents, golf course consultants, and trade professionals who possess in-depth knowledge of the market. Their expertise and insights can prove invaluable in figuring out potential opportunities, negotiating deals, and navigating cultural nuances.
Community Engagement:
Build strong relationships with the local community, government authorities, and related stakeholders. Engage in dialogue with residents, business owners, and community leaders to understand their considerations, expectations, and assist in your investment. Contributing positively to the community enhances your popularity and fosters goodwill.
Long-term Vision and Sustainability:
Develop a long-term vision for the golf course that aligns with sustainable practices and environmental stewardship. Implement measures to conserve water, protect natural habitats, and reduce ecological footprint. Embrace innovation and technology to enhance operational efficiency and minimize resource consumption.
Seek Professional Advice:
Lastly, seek professional advice from legal advisors, monetary consultants, and industry specialists throughout the shopping for process. Their expertise and steerage will enable you navigate by complicated transactions, negotiate favorable terms, and mitigate potential risks.
In conclusion, buying a golf course in Thailand presents an exciting opportunity for investors seeking to capitalize on the country's booming golf tourism industry. By conducting thorough research, making certain legal compliance, evaluating location and infrastructure, and engaging with local consultants, investors can make informed selections and secure a profitable investment in this thriving market. With careful planning and strategic execution, owning a golf course in Thailand can be a rewarding venture for years to come.
